RadWagon 4 Acquired Off to a Shaky Begin

My largest concern in regards to the previous RadWagon 4 was the velocity wobble the bike would develop in the event you loosened your grip on the handlebars. It was principally placated by putting in a Cane Creek Viscoset headset, however that wasn’t one thing the patron ought to should do after buy to repair a significant dealing with subject. These bikes are all one-size-fits-most, so it’s doable my expertise was a results of my distinctive positioning on the bike. Regardless, it wasn’t good.
So, after receiving the RadWagon 5, I couldn’t wait to construct it up and instantly take it for a check trip. I used to be very relieved to discover a bike with completely composed dealing with. No extra steering wobble – even together with your palms utterly off the bars.
There are numerous modifications to the bike that would account for this enchancment. The body is totally new, there isn’t a extra multi-way adjustable stem, and the battery placement has modified. Maybe most significantly, the tires and wheels have utterly modified.
No Extra 22s!


Why would tires and wheels make that huge of a distinction? The RadWagon 4 ran proprietary 22 x 3” tires and wheels with odd hub spacing (the QR fork dropouts measure 134mm), whereas the RadWagon 5 strikes to non-proprietary 20 x 3.3” tires (made by Kenda) and extra commonplace hub sizing for the brand new 45mm journey RST Information suspension fork with a thru-axle. I had puzzled if the unique 22” tires have been inflicting some, or all, of the velocity wobble, nevertheless it was unimaginable to swap them out for something in need of a moped tire. That additionally meant getting substitute tubes or tires wherever apart from from Rad Energy wasn’t an possibility – a giant headache for any client who doesn’t have a spare.








Regardless of the smaller wheels, the RadWagon 5 has a a lot better trip high quality than the 4, even with the suspension fork locked out. The 20” tires trip smoother at increased pressures than the 22” tires, giving the entire bike a extra assured and comfy trip. With the three.3” tires, I can run about 15-20psi comfortably with out the trip feeling imprecise within the corners when absolutely loaded, and with out feeling each bump by my backbone.
Improved Body Design








Whereas each frames have the identical 120lb carrying capability for the built-in rear rack (375lb payload capability), the RadWagon 5 body feels far more steady when absolutely loaded. The burden of the battery is now behind the seat tube and decrease within the body which seemingly helps, and the body has huge reinforcement across the backside bracket junction to stiffen up the low-step body design.
Stepping over the body on the 4 could possibly be a problem in the event you had a water bottle mounted to the highest tube. Now, even with a bottle, it’s a lot simpler to mount and dismount the bike.
Rad Energy states that the RadWagon 5 ought to match riders from 4’11”-6’3″ (150-190 cm). I’m 5’8″, and located that I needed to push the saddle all the best way again on the rails to really feel like I wasn’t tremendous cramped from the brief attain. However there’s nonetheless extra seat put up to increase for taller riders.
Hold Your Equipment












On the subject of equipment, I like that the entire accent mounts on the 5 are the identical because the 4. Which means in the event you already personal equipment like a entrance rack, basket, caboose, operating boards, and many others., they’ll all match in your new bike.
Just like the 4, I’ve spent probably the most time utilizing the 5 to chauffeur my daughter round city. The RadWagon has two built-in mounts for little one seats just like the Yepp Maxi, and you may mount them within the RadWagon Caboose rails for a little bit of added safety across the little one seat. As soon as they graduate from the Yepp, you’ll be able to add operating boards and a seat cushion and preserve the Caboose to nonetheless zip round together with your children (or buddies, assuming the whole weight is below 375lbs).




There are many cargo-carrying choices to make journeys to the grocery, put up workplace, and many others. simpler than ever. I went with a entrance rack that I strapped a milk crate to, however Rad Energy gives their very own entrance baskets you can bolt proper on.
Actually, the one catch to the RadWagon rack system is that the outsized tubes make it so you’ll be able to’t run most pannier baggage that aren’t offered by Rad Energy.
Less complicated, Extra Upright Cockpit




One other huge change to the RadWagon design is the cockpit setup. As a substitute of an adjustable stem with a extra commonplace bar, the Rad Wagon 5 makes use of a hard and fast stem and a high-rise BMX-style handlebar. This places the rider in a way more upright place, which needs to be welcomed by most riders.

Electronics


You don’t actually count on an ebike below $2,500 to have superior electronics, however the RadWagon 5 is spectacular for the value. One of many largest enhancements must be the Protected Defend Battery tech which is UL licensed to UL-2271. Basically, it’s supposed to forestall thermal runaway within the case of a hearth. That’s when a sequence response throughout the battery raises the interior temperature and may ultimately result in the battery failing and catching hearth. It’s this chain response that may make battery fires so exhausting to place out. The Protected Defend tech encapsulates every battery cell with a “warmth absorbing resin” that claims to forestall this.
Happily, I’ve not wanted to check this function. However it does give me extra confidence within the system as a complete.
The RadWagon 5 features a 720Wh Protected Defend exterior battery that makes use of Samsung 50GB or LG M50LT cells. The ability is directed by a 750W rear hub motor that provides a formidable 90Nm of torque. The included 48VDC, 2 Amp good charger can function on 100-240V AC energy. A full cost claims to take someplace between 3-7 hours, and I’ve by no means had it take greater than six.
A full cost additionally claims to ship 20-60 miles of vary, which appears correct. My ranges have skewed towards the 20-mile aspect as I’m virtually at all times carrying a passenger and equipment, and have a tendency to trip at increased ranges of help in Class 3 mode. To get the upper finish of that vary determine, you’d must trip unloaded and at decrease help ranges.
Decide Your Class




One of many extra fascinating digital options is the brand new capacity to modify between totally different ebike courses. Whereas the bike ships as a Class 2 (20mph max velocity w/ throttle), you’ll be able to swap the bike to a Class 1 (20mph, no throttle) or a Class 3 (28mph, no throttle). Technically, there’s nothing stopping you from operating the throttle in the event you swap it to a Class 3, however if you would like it to be compliant with native legal guidelines, you’ll be able to take away the throttle.
You’ll in all probability wish to preserve that throttle although – I take advantage of it on a regular basis when maneuvering the bike out of the home, and as much as the road. It primarily capabilities as a neater walk-assist mode, the place you’ll be able to juice the throttle a bit whereas strolling the bike that can assist you get the heft up hills, curbs, and many others. The throttle can also be very useful in sure conditions the place you’re attempting to take off with a totally loaded cargo bike in a difficult space. You should utilize the throttle to get shifting, after which swap to pedaling whenever you’re balanced on the open street.
Shade Show, Torque Sensor, Charging Port and extra






The category change could be accessed comparatively simply by the customized coloration show, which is one other good contact for the electronics – there’s even a USB-C port on the show to cost extra electronics. A brand new torque sensor provides the RadWagon 5 a lot better help supply than the 4 as properly. Beforehand it was extra of an on/off swap with a cadence sensor, the place the brand new bike steadily delivers the ability as you push, making the pedaling really feel extra pure.
There are 5 ranges of pedal help, in addition to a zero-assist possibility if you wish to undergo by pedaling an 86lb cargo bike with out the motor aiding you. All of those are simply toggled with the swap mounted to the left aspect of the bar, which can also be the place you’ll discover the flip sign controls.
Sure, the RadWagon 5 has flip alerts – however solely on the rear, which looks like a miss. Due to that, there’s one other warning label stating that they’re not replacements for correct hand alerts. They’re additionally not auto-cancelling, so it is advisable bear in mind to press the button a second time after you’ve made the flip.


Happily, the entrance and taillights come on routinely, with the entrance offering “~200 lumens.” Personally, if I used to be using the RadWagon 5 at night time, I’d wish to add some brighter lights, however these are higher than nothing.

Bumps within the Journey


Total, the expertise with the RadWagon 5 has been nice, however there have been just a few hiccups alongside the best way. After lower than 100 miles, I began listening to an odd noise as I used to be using. After just a few laps round a car parking zone, I traced the noise to the rear spokes which had loosened fairly a bit. After eradicating the wheel (professional tip: disconnect all of the wires first), after which tensioning and truing it (you’ll want a bigger 3.96mm spoke wrench for the outsized nipples), it’s been stable since.
I’ve been a motorbike mechanic for over 20 years now, and know my method round a noise. That’s necessary as a result of it highlights a difficulty that faces any buyer who buys a consumer-direct ebike, not only a Rad Energy. When you’re not a seasoned bike mechanic, you’ll seemingly run into points that the handbook received’t handle. Whereas the construct on the RadWagon 5 was higher than the 4, and the bike got here with a better-than-average consumer’s handbook, these bikes nonetheless want an excellent quantity of adjustment out of the field, and much more, as soon as they break in.


Then there’s the rear brake. Even after breaking within the brakes correctly, the rear brake has developed a squeal each time it’s used. It’s actually extra of a resonance by the body than a squeal associated to the pads. I’ve tried cleansing the rotor and pads, resetting pistons, readjusting the brake caliper, checking rotor bolts, and many others. – nearly every little thing in need of changing the brake pads or rotor utterly. I’m certain in the event you bumped into the identical subject, Rad Energy would do what’s essential to quiet the brake. Regardless of the noise, the Tektro hydraulic disc brakes supply loads of stopping energy and are very straightforward to regulate. The transfer to hydraulic brakes is a giant plus over the mechanical brakes of the RadWagon 4, for the reason that heavy bike chews by pads shortly and requires frequent pad changes for the mechanical discs. Hydraulic disc brakes self-adjust, so there’s no want for frequent pad changes – simply regulate the brake pad thickness.
The final subject comes within the type of an odd occasional clunk because the drivetrain appears to have interaction the hub motor. So far as I can inform, there’s no rhyme or purpose for it, typically it occurs, typically it doesn’t. It’s extra of an annoyance than something because it doesn’t actually have an effect on the trip, however you’ll really feel it within the pedals. Once more, that is one thing Rad Energy would seemingly ship out substitute elements for if I had pursued it as a client.
Different Issues to Contemplate
When you’re fascinated by including a RadWagon to your fleet, there are some things to contemplate. The most important factor can be storage. At 86lbs with out equipment, this bike is just not mild, and may’t be held on most bike storage choices. It additionally lacks the power to be saved vertically on the rear rack like another cargo bikes. In consequence, you’ll want a space for storing the place you’ll be able to simply wheel the bik out and in, and retailer it on the sturdy middle stand.
The size, weight, body design, and structure of the bike additionally will make it very troublesome to move on most, if not all bike racks. The bike has a 50.7″ wheelbase which leaves just a few tray-style racks that can work, however you’ll in all probability want one with a ramp, and a rack that can work across the fenders and rack, and may accommodate an 86lb bike which will likely be difficult.
